模型如何提高数据处理速度?

随着信息技术的飞速发展,数据已经成为现代社会的重要资源。如何高效地处理海量数据,已经成为各行各业亟待解决的问题。而模型在提高数据处理速度方面发挥着至关重要的作用。本文将从以下几个方面探讨模型如何提高数据处理速度。

一、模型概述

模型是通过对现实世界进行抽象和简化,建立的一种用于分析和预测的数学或逻辑结构。在数据处理领域,模型可以用来描述数据之间的关系,从而提高数据处理速度。

二、模型提高数据处理速度的原理

  1. 数据压缩

模型可以降低数据维度,实现数据压缩。在数据压缩过程中,模型会去除冗余信息,保留关键特征,从而降低数据量。这样,在数据处理过程中,可以减少计算量,提高处理速度。


  1. 数据预处理

模型在数据处理过程中,可以对原始数据进行预处理,如数据清洗、数据标准化等。通过预处理,可以提高数据质量,降低后续处理难度,从而提高处理速度。


  1. 并行计算

模型可以充分利用并行计算技术,实现数据处理过程中的并行化。在并行计算过程中,多个处理器同时处理数据,可以大幅提高数据处理速度。


  1. 特征提取

模型可以从海量数据中提取关键特征,降低特征维度。这样,在后续处理过程中,可以减少计算量,提高处理速度。


  1. 模式识别

模型可以通过学习数据中的规律,实现模式识别。在模式识别过程中,模型可以快速判断数据是否满足特定条件,从而提高数据处理速度。

三、常见模型在提高数据处理速度方面的应用

  1. 机器学习模型

机器学习模型可以通过训练,从数据中学习规律,提高数据处理速度。例如,线性回归、决策树、支持向量机等模型,都可以在数据处理过程中发挥重要作用。


  1. 深度学习模型

深度学习模型具有强大的特征提取和模式识别能力,可以大幅提高数据处理速度。例如,卷积神经网络(CNN)、循环神经网络(RNN)等模型,在图像识别、语音识别等领域具有广泛应用。


  1. 图模型

图模型可以描述数据之间的关系,实现数据的高效处理。例如,社交网络分析、推荐系统等,都可以通过图模型提高数据处理速度。


  1. 强化学习模型

强化学习模型可以在动态环境中,根据反馈不断优化策略,提高数据处理速度。例如,智能交通系统、机器人控制等,都可以通过强化学习模型实现高效数据处理。

四、总结

模型在提高数据处理速度方面具有重要作用。通过数据压缩、数据预处理、并行计算、特征提取和模式识别等原理,模型可以实现数据处理的高效化。在实际应用中,机器学习模型、深度学习模型、图模型和强化学习模型等,都可以在数据处理速度方面发挥重要作用。随着模型技术的不断发展,数据处理速度将得到进一步提升,为各行各业带来更多机遇。

猜你喜欢:高潜战略咨询公司